This invention relates to improvements in interval timers.
One object of this invention is to provide an improved interval timer of superior construction, whereby the pointer can be Wound orv turned to time-set position without the need of operating any separate release.
Another object of this invention is to provide an improved interval timer having a single iinger which performs the cooking or setting and the releasing actions.
. Another object of this invention is to provide anl improved interval timer in which a single spring actuates the trigger and the actuatingarm.
Another object of this invention is to provide an improved interval timer in which the timetrain is relieved of restraint during the major portion of operation of the device by the timetrain.
Another object of this invention is to provide an improved interval timer formed of simple elements readily :manufactured and readily as-v sembled to produce a durable, eincient construction at minimum cost.
With the above and other objects in view, as. will appear to those skilled in the art from the present disclosure, this invention includes all features in the said disclosure which are novel over the prior art.

In the description and claims, the various parts are identified by specific names for convenience, but they are intended to be as generic in their application as the prior art will permit.
The particular form of the invention herein chosen for illustration includes a case 20, a dial 2|, a bracket 22 secured against the back-plate 23 of the case 2D in any suitable way, as, for example, by the nuts 24, which bracket 22 has a bell 25 secured thereto in any suitable way, as, for example, by the screw 26.
Within the case 20 is a clock-movement 2'| having front and rear movement- plates 28 and 29 secured together by three pillars 3i), which pillars are secured to the back-plate 23 by means of a nut 3|, and the two nuts 24 which also secure the bracket 22 in place.
A shaft or arbor 32 has a pointer 33 rigidly secured thereto and has a lug 34 secured to one end of a main-spring 35 which has its other end secured to a stud 36 which is secured to the front movement-plate 28.
The arbor 32 is provided with longitudinal ribs 31 which have a pressed or forced t with the bushing or collar 38 which carries a gear 39 rotatable relative to the bushing 38, but being frictionally clutched thereto by means of the hard wear-plates or disks 4D and 4| and the springdisk 42. The gear 39 forms part of the geartrain of the spring-actuated time-movement which employes an escapement and balancewheel construction of usual type.
An actuating-arm 43 is pivotally mounted at 44 on the back-plate 23 of the case, and in the particular form of the invention illustrated has a hammer-portion 45 for striking the bell 25 to produce a signal. In the particular construction illustrated in the drawings, the actuatingarm 43 is utilized for striking an alarm, but it will be appreciated that the actuating-arm may be used to actuate an electric switch or a mechanical device to perform any desired function at the end of the preselected time-interval.
